5 How we handle property access credentials

If you choose to give us entry codes, lockbox codes, or garage/gate codes so we can perform scheduled visits, we treat that information as sensitive. We store it using encryption, limit access to the technician assigned to your visit, and time-bound that access to the scheduled service window. Where possible, we recommend you provide a temporary or single-use code that you can change after the visit. You may ask us to delete stored access codes at any time by emailing hello@nimbusmech.com.

7 Data retention

We keep personal information for as long as needed to provide our services and for the purposes described in this Policy. In general, we retain your membership and contact information for the duration of your membership and for a reasonable period afterward; we retain billing and transaction records for up to seven (7) years to meet tax, accounting, and legal-recordkeeping obligations; and we keep marketing contact information until you unsubscribe or ask us to delete it. When we no longer need personal information, we delete or de-identify it. Stored access codes (Section 5) are deleted or rotated promptly after the relevant service window and are not retained long-term.
